Leicester in search maiden win since return as Villa visits.
Leicester City seek their first Premier League win of the season as they host Aston Villa at King Power Stadium, following a confidence-boosting EFL Cup victory, while Villa aim to rebound from a recent defeat and break their defensive woes.
Leicester City
Leicester City are coming off the back of a 4-0 win over Tranmere in Tuesday's midweek EFL Cup clash. This victory sets up a third-round EFL Cup fixture against Walsall on September 17.
"Beyond the performance and result, it was good for some people to get some needed minutes, so everyone’s in contention again," Steve Cooper said following the four-goal win.
Back in the Premier League, Leicester remain winless after a 2-1 loss to Fulham at Craven Cottage. Wout Faes scored the Foxes’ only goal, equalizing before Alex Iwobi's winner in the 70th minute.
With Steve Cooper unable to guide his side to a Premier League victory, Leicester have only a point going into Match Day 3 and sit in 15th place. On Saturday, they aim for their first win of the season against Villa at home.
A 4—2—3—1 formation with Jamie Vardy leading the attack is anticipated. The Foxes will be without Jakub Stolarczyk and Patson Daka for this encounter.
Aston Villa
Aston Villa failed to secure three consecutive wins after suffering a 2-0 defeat against Arsenal. This loss resulted in Villa dropping to 12th place, following their opening day 2-1 victory over West Ham. As Match Day 3 approaches, Aston Villa holds 3 points from one win and one draw.
In their recent encounters with Leicester City, Villa has fared well, winning two out of three away games. Unai Emery's side is keen to add another three points, but their defensive challenges may prove an obstacle this weekend. The team has struggled to keep a clean sheet in their last seven matches, conceding 15 goals during this stretch.
Unai Emery emphasized the need for focus in the pre-match press conference, stating, "It’s going to be very difficult, and we have to respect them because if we don’t, they can threaten us." Emery highlighted the importance of focusing on small details to disrupt Leicester's game, noting their skilled players, including Jamie Vardy. Villa is expected to line up in a 4-4-1-1 formation, with Ollie Watkins likely leading the attack.
